Widget:萌百条目:修订间差异

H萌娘,万物皆可H的百科全书!
跳到导航 跳到搜索
imported>=海豚=
无编辑摘要
imported>Irukaza
无编辑摘要
 
(未显示2个用户的94个中间版本)
第1行: 第1行:
<noinclude> 可在引用 萌百 的条目中加 入 </noinclude>
<noinclude>Only for {{tl| 萌百 页面嵌 }}</noinclude>
<includeonly>
<includeonly>
<style>
<script>
/* <pre> */
const jsonp = (() => {
body {background-image:url(https://www.hmoegirl.com/images/e/ef/%E7%AE%B1%E5%AD%90%E9%87%8C%E7%9A%84%E8%90%8C%E7%99%BE%E5%A8%98_.png);background-size:650px;}
  let incrementCallbackKey = 0
#moe a {color: #00AF89;}
#moe a.new {color: #BA0000!important;}
  return function jsonp(config) {  
#moe a.external {color: #36b!important;}
   return new Promise((resolve, reject) => {
#moe a.mw-collapsible-text {color: #3366cc!important;}
    const scriptTag = document.createElement('script')
#moe .heimu a, a .heimu {color: #00AF89!important;}
    const requestUrl = config.url + '?' + new URLSearchParams({
#moe .colormu {background-color: rgba(37,37,37,0.1)!important;}
     ...config.params,
.skin-vector #moe table {box-shadow: 0 1px 3px rgb(0 0 0 / 12%), 0 1px 2px rgb(0 0 0 / 24%);border-radius: 4px;overflow: hidden;}
     callback: '___jsonpCallback' + ++incrementCallbackKey,
#moe .infotemplatebox {box-shadow: none!important;}
    }).toString()
.mw-editmoegirl {display:block!important;}
#ca-ve-edit,#ca-editTopSection .mw-editsection {display: none !important;}
#moe .bilibili-toggle {display: none !important;}
#moe .bilibili-title {padding: .2em 2em .2em 1em !important;}
#moe li.gallerybox {display: inline-block;width: 100%; height: auto;}
#moe .reference> a {color: #36b!important;}
#moe .mw-cite-backlink> a {color: #36b!important;}
#moe pre {display: none!important;}
/* </pre> */
</style>


<script>
    scriptTag.src = requestUrl
var div = document.getElementById('moe');
    window['___jsonpCallback' + incrementCallbackKey] = resolve    
div.innerHTML = div.innerHTML
    scriptTag.onload = () => scriptTag.remove()
.replace(/萌娘百科欢迎您参与完善本条目/g,'H萌娘欢迎您参与完善本条目')
    scriptTag.onerror = () => reject(new Error('jsonp request error'))
.replace(/并查找相关资料。萌娘百科祝您在本站度过愉快的时光。/g,'并查找相关资料。注意这是一个萌百的自动嵌入页面,世界观可能与本站不同。H萌娘祝您在本站度过愉快的时光!')
    document.body.appendChild(scriptTag)
.replace(/并查找相关资料哦。/g,'并查找相关资料哦。<br /> 注意这是一个萌百的自动嵌入页面,世界观可能与本站不同。H萌娘祝您在本站度过愉快的时光!')
    setTimeout(() => reject(new Error('jsonp request timeout')), 1_200)
.replace(/萌娘百科不是新闻的搜集处/g,'H萌娘不是新闻的搜集处')
   })
.replace(/萌娘百科提醒您/g,'H萌娘提醒您')
  }
.replace(/此条目或需要大幅度整改/g,'此条目可能需要大幅度整改')
})()
.replace(/若您清楚改善现状的方法/g,'注意这是一个萌百的自动嵌入页面,世界观可能与本站不同。如果您清楚改善现状的方法')
 
.replace(/萌娘百科郑重提示/g,'H萌娘郑重提示')
jsonp({
.replace(/非特殊情况下请不要将此模板用在人物条目中(.*) 。/g,'')
  url: 'https://zh.moegirl.org/api.php',
.replace(/提示:本页面/g,'各位绅士注意:本条目')
  params: {
.replace(/不适合未满15岁的读者/g,'不够色情')
   action: 'parse',
.replace(/页面可能包含/g,'页面只包含')
   format: 'json',
.replace(/阅读时有可能产生轻微不适感/g,'阅读时没让人产生不适感')
   page:document.body.querySelector('#moe').dataset.pagename
.replace(/请确信自己已满当地法律许可年龄且心智成熟后再来阅览/g,' 最好陪同自己的孩子一起来阅览')
  }
.replace(/另请编辑者注意:勿滥用此模板/g,'另请编辑者注意:本页面急待调整以适应本站的年龄段')
})
.replace(/img.moegirl.org.cn\/common\/4\/43\/Wga0119-cut.jpg/g,'www.hmoegirl.com\/images\/a\/aa\/Wga0119.jpg')
  .then(data => {
.replace(/(特别是后入式!)/g,'(特别是后入时!)')
   if (data.error) {
.replace(/都会展现这幅表情。/g,' 都会展现这幅表情。<br />翻了不下500张图,终于找到这两张没露点的,我容易吗?顺带一提这幅图其实')
    throw new Error(data.error.info)
.replace(/提取(.*) 失败/g,'唔啊~~发生了什么( ╯°Д°)╯嵌入时好像混进了奇怪的数据,要坏掉啦QAQ___ 这通常是由于网络不稳定导致的,请<a href="?action=purge" title="清除本页缓存"> 点此重新获取</a>');
   } else {
document.querySelector("#ca-edit a").textContent='添加本地化差异';
    document.body.querySelector('#moe').innerHTML = data.parse.text['*']
window.setTimeout(function() {
   }
document.querySelector("#ca-edit.collapsible a").textContent=' 添加本地化差异';
  })
},350);
</script>
</script>
</includeonly>
</includeonly>

2022年3月8日 (二) 11:23的最新版本

Only for {{萌百页面嵌入}}